If reports are true, Apple could have a new lineup of Macbook Pro models as early as next month. Reports from various sources say that the technology giant is looking to April or May for a new release. This comes as Apple is also expected to announce the iPad 3 in the coming days, less than a week to be exact. The new lineup will be much thinner, a trend in the laptop scene since the release of the Macbook Air. The new lineup will also include just the 13 and 15 inch. While we aren’t sure if there’s a reason behind this, a good assessment is that the 17 inch may house too much power to fit into a thinner model, however this assessment could be incorrect. In addition, Intel is coming out with the new Ivy Bridge processor. Will it be included in the new Macbook Pro models? We don’t know just yet, but we will keep you tuned.

Apple is expected to launch new MacBook Pro notebooks with an even thinner and lighter design than existing models in April, at the soonest. (Digitimes)
